Abstract

1,210,697. Electro-machining of elongated stock material. DANA CORP. Feb. 27, 1968 (Feb. 27, 1967], No.9520/68. Heading C7B. Apparatus for use in the electrolytic machining of elongated stock material, e.g. to produce turbine blades, comprises a machining chamber 12 for containing electrolyte; electrically non-conductive seals, 124, positioned within axially aligned openings in opposite walls 21, 23 of the chamber and through which seals the elongated stock material 24 is indexed in a longitudinal direction, the seals having openings therein complementary to the transverse cross-section of the elongated stock material; at least one cathode positioned within the machining chamber adjacent the elongated stock material and at least one contact electrode 46 positioned outside the machining chamber and which may be moved into contact with the elongated stock material to feed electric current. In the form shown the electrolytic machining chamber 12 has disposed on either side thereof a cooling chamber 14, 16; cathodes 20 and 22 are positioned adjacent the bar stock 24 which forms the workpiece, within the machining chamber 12, electrolyte being caused to flow between the bar stock and the cathodes with high velocity, and the bar stock is made anodic by contact with electrodes 46 positioned within the cooling chambers 14 and 16. The contact electrodes are pivoted so that they may be brought into engagement with the bar stock by the action of an hydraulic motor Fig.2 (not shown). The seal systems 124 through which the bar stock enters and leaves the machining chamber include seal members of U-shaped cross-section which surround the bar stock with base of the U adjacent thereto, and means for providing fluid pressure within the U- shaped seal member to bring the seal into liquidtight contact with the bar stock, the fluid pressure being variable so that the seal member may be released from the bar stock during indexing thereof longitudinally. Similar seal systems 80 are positioned where the bar stock enters and leaves the apparatus. Cooling water is supplied to the cooling chambers 14, 16 such that it impinges on to the bar stock immediately adjacent the sealing members 124.
